When evaluating a course curriculum and faculty members, there are several aspects to consider. Here are some key points to include:
1. Course Curriculum:
- Review the course structure: Analyze the subjects covered, their relevance to the field, and their progression throughout the program.
- Industry alignment: Assess if the curriculum is up-to-date, incorporating the latest trends, technologies, and industry practices.
- Practical components: Check if the curriculum emphasizes hands-on learning, projects, internships, or industry collaborations to ensure practical application of knowledge.
- Elective options: Look for a diverse range of elective courses that cater to students' differing interests and career aspirations.
- Flexibility and customization: Determine if the curriculum offers flexibility, allowing students to tailor their learning based on their specific goals.
